About the speaker

As a proud product of Papakōlea, the first Hawaiian Homestead on Oʻahu, Haʻaheo Zablan keeps one eye on traditional Hawaiian culture, history, and values, and the other on innovation, regeneration, and the future of the Hawaiʻi visitor industry. As one of the few Native Hawaiian General Managers in Hawaiʻi, Haʻaheo has completely changed the position of the Kaimana Beach Hotel and has created a premier destination in Waikīkī for both kamaʻāina and malihini alike.

Ha’aheo celebrates his māhū identity in everything he’s involved with. He’s especially honored with kuleana to support the Hawai’i LGBT Legacy Foundation as Board Chairperson and through his kūlana as Board President for Hawai‘i Health & Harm Reduction. HHHRC works at the intersection of Homelessness, Mental Health, Chronic Disease, Criminal Justice, and substance use.
